SpletTo disable copy-on-write for newly created files in a mounted subvolume, use the nodatacow mount option. This will only affect newly created files. Copy-on-write will still happen for existing files. The nodatacow option also disables compression. See btrfs (5) for details. Note: From btrfs (5) § MOUNT OPTIONS : Splet23. jan. 2024 · Note that a swap file must not contain any holes. Using cp (1) to create the file is not acceptable. Neither is use of fallocate (1) on file systems that support preallocated files, such as XFS or ext4, or on copy-on-write filesystems like btrfs. It is recommended to use dd (1) and /dev/zero in these cases.
